systemd-boot: add 'graceful' configuration option
On some systems bootctl cannot write the `LoaderSystemToken` EFI variable during installation, which results in a failure to install the boot loader. Upstream provides a flag (--graceful) to ignore such write failures - this change exposes it as a configuration option. As the exact semantics of this option appear to be somewhat volatile it should be used only if systemd-boot otherwise fails to install.
